Output d38128ff3daee9946922b6f68c02fd7d87b697e6420cc86f359de1a66988a6d5:11

value
199900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b0059bfd8d915928ec01bba0a4dea8e9a7a3c33 OP_EQUAL
address
3QaBx3yjfq9mcGq5tTFDmKLqbM6ae1WbZn
transaction
d38128ff3daee9946922b6f68c02fd7d87b697e6420cc86f359de1a66988a6d5
confirmations
431240
spent
true